Dog Carts Away Placenta In Ondo Hospital

Three health workers at the Emure Ile Comprehensive Health Centre, Owo Local Government Area of Ondo State arrested over a missing placenta have blamed it on a dog.

They said the placenta was carted away by the stray dog when it invaded the hospital.

The health workers were arrested on Tuesday following an alarm by family members of a new baby whose placenta disappeared.

The Ondo State Police Command has confirmed the arrest.

The suspects include a nurse, a health assistant and a security officer. Their identities were not made known.

However, while the father of a newborn, Tunde Ijanusi, and other family members continued to demand the placenta after his wife delivered the baby girl at the hospital, the arrested health workers claimed a stray dog invaded the hospital and carted away the placenta.

He said he is worried over the refusal of the health workers to give them the placenta, adding that necessary action must be taken to ensure that justice is served in the matter.

According to him, “The baby girl was born on June 15, 2023, at the Comprehensive Health Centre in Emure Ile, and since then the health workers that took the delivery had not given us the placenta. We are very worried about this.”

The paternal grandmother of the newborn, Funmilayo Ijanusi, said the hospital workers continue to claim that a dog entered the facility and carted away the placenta.

The state Public Relations Officer, Funmilayo Odunlami, said the case is under investigation.

“The nurse, the health assistant and the security officer are already with us while an investigation is ongoing,” the PPRO said.
